I went from 5.1 to 5.2 and also updated set protocol to 5.2
No further changes in protocol
Now in realtime connection of about 450 symbols IQConnect reports hundreds of reconnects (about 300) after one day
With 5.1 it was normally 0 reconnections
The connection between IQConnect and my application remains ok

Every time after a reconnect it looks like a fundamental message is also sent.

Is something else changed?

The log entries captured the reconnect at April 22 this morning. My java program started at 4am to start L1 subscription for 499 symbols. No error printed out so far from my program. But at 9am, I think I used 1 free L1 subscription slot available to quote fundamentals data for 1300+ symbols. This has 4 threads synchronized doing watch and unwatch L1 command for the 1 available slot. The watch/unwatch cmd write to the socket is synced and the pair commands are executed in order despite 4 concurrent threads. This could cause or start the iqconnect disconnect/reconnect cycle. The fundamental stats are used in some computation but done once at 9am. This step took few seconds (less than a minute) to finish query usually. Then no data or query seems to succeed afterwards. Seems to work fine for months until this morning (or 2 days ago).
